Vote!

Throughout Maryland, polls are open continuously from 7:00 AM until 8:00 PM on Election Day. Anyone in line at 8:00 PM will be allowed to vote.


Start: 20:00

This is the last day to return your Absentee Ballot. You can either hand deliver it to your local Board of Elections or mail it. It must be postmarked BEFORE 8 p.m. on February 12.
